Autumn is a unique season in the mountains, a time when nature is adorned with a thousand warm colors, when the air is crisp and pure, and when animal life follows its secret rhythm, almost invisible to hurried eyes. On the Sommand Plateau, above the village of Mieussy, lies a preserved, wild, and fascinating world, where chamois watching becomes much more than a simple outing: it's a total immersion in the natural world, a journey to the heart of the mountains, their colors, and their sounds.
Arriving at our hide, we make ourselves as small as possible, almost invisible. The secret to this experience lies in patience and respect for the animal. The chamois, curious yet cautious, move with grace and lightness. Their movements are precise, almost choreographed by years of adaptation to this demanding environment. Observing a herd in its natural habitat, watching it move among the rocks and alpine pastures, sometimes stopping to graze, sometimes freezing to scan the horizon, provides a profound sense of connection with nature.
